Cost Analysis of Solar Power Plant for Bilecik Province

Öz

Increasing energy demand and environmental concerns resulting from the use of fossil fuels have increased the tendency towards renewable energy sources in electricity generation. Solar energy, which is one of the renewable energy sources and has a higher share in energy production, has an important potential in energy production. In this study solar energy potential is examined and this potential is examined in the world and in Turkey. Besides, the estimations of the use of solar energy in Turkey in the future are handled. Incentives related to solar energy are examined and cost analysis of an unlicensed 100 kW solar power plant installation for Bilecik province, Turkey was performed.
